💰 Price Range

Multi-family properties in Shafter range from $400,000 for smaller duplexes to $2.5M+ for larger apartment complexes. Per-unit pricing typically ranges $150,000-$300,000 depending on condition and tenant profile. Cap rates often exceed 6-8%, attractive compared to coastal California markets. Financing available through conventional and commercial lenders.

🏠 Buyer Tips

Analyze rental comps and cap rates carefully before investing in Shafter properties. Consider tenant demographics, local employment centers, and area growth projections. Evaluate property management companies experienced with Kern County market dynamics. Inspect aging infrastructure and review tenant leases thoroughly. Factor in maintenance costs and vacancy rates when calculating returns. Partner with local lenders familiar with investment property financing in agricultural areas.

🔑 Seller Tips

Highlight stable tenant bases and consistent cash flow when marketing multi-family properties in Shafter. Maintain detailed property records and expense documentation to attract serious investors. Emphasize location advantages near agricultural operations and industrial corridors. Price competitively based on current cap rates and market comparables. Consider 1031 exchange marketing to reach qualified institutional buyers seeking portfolio diversification.

What is the typical rental market in Shafter? +
Shafter's rental market remains stable with consistent tenant demand. Average rents range $1,200-$1,600 for two-bedroom units. Vacancy rates typically stay below 7%, supporting reliable cash flow. Strong local employment centers including agriculture, distribution, and healthcare drive sustainable rental demand throughout the year.

What financing options exist for multi-family investments in Shafter? +
Conventional commercial loans, portfolio lenders, and SBA programs serve multi-family investors in Shafter. Local banks familiar with agricultural markets offer competitive rates. Most lenders require 20-25% down payment, solid credit, and documented investment experience. Rates currently range 6.5-8% depending on property condition and borrower profile.
How do property management costs compare in Shafter? +
Property management in Shafter typically costs 6-10% of rental income, lower than coastal markets. Local property managers understand agricultural tenant needs and seasonal employment patterns. Many specialize in multi-family properties. Managing expenses carefully enhances investment returns in Shafter's value-focused market.
